Teaching and learning resources

Resources to support your teaching

Three textbooks supporting our GCSE Computer Science qualification are now available:

  • AQA GCSE Computer Science
    Author: Alison Page
    Publisher: Oxford University Press
    ISBN:  978-1408521618

Our GCSE Computer Science course is supported by Microsoft and aligned with the Microsoft Technology Associate (MTA).

Useful websites


These videos created by teachers, students and professionals are provided as resources and are not endorsed by AQA. They are examples of some of the work being done in Computer Science from all around the world.

If you have any useful resources that you would like to share please get in touch with the Computer Science subject team.

A series of videos by Computer Science Tutor for AQA Computer Science

Innovation in Computer Science Education

The Raspberry Pi and its importance in learning computer science (Guardian)

Lifehacker – Programming! Learn the basics of coding, How to pick a language a project, and more!

PFC #1: Computer Basics, Programming, Languages, Algorithms, Flowcharts.

See How the CPU Works In One Lesson.

A range of videos aimed at GCSE Computer Science students.

A range of videos produced by Geek Gurl Diaries.

Computer related tutorials

HTML, CSS, JavaScript, PHP, MySQL, XML, Ajax, JSON, vector graphic design, 3d graphics

PDFs open in a new window.

Lesson planning

Teaching guidance

Resources for students